How to Maximize Your Flash Bracket’s Potential
Once you’ve chosen a flash bracket for your Nikon setup, it’s crucial to know how to use it effectively. Maxing out the potential of your camera flash bracket can take your photography to new heights. Many photographers underestimate the impact of angling their flash correctly. For instance, bouncing the flash off a ceiling or wall can create softer light, reducing shadows and creating a pleasing fill. Imagine capturing family portraits where everyone is illuminated just right, without those harsh glare spots often found in direct flash shots.
Another vital aspect is learning how to adjust your flash settings according to your flash bracket position. If your bracket allows for horizontal and vertical positioning, getting familiar with the ideal settings for each can make a noticeable difference in your images. For instance, a 45-degree angle may work wonders for a dynamic group shot during a birthday party, where you want to break the flatness created by direct light.
Finally, don’t underestimate the importance of experimentation. These tools are designed to enhance your creativity, so take time to try out different setups. Whether it’s testing with various distances from the subject or altering the direction of the light, the practical knowledge gained from these experiments will be invaluable. Common Mistakes to Avoid When Using Flash Brackets
Even seasoned photographers can make mistakes when using flash brackets for their Nikon cameras. One common misstep is not securing the flash properly to the bracket. A loose flash can lead to unwanted movement, causing your photos to come out misaligned or blurred. Picture the frustration of capturing a beautiful moment at a friend’s wedding only to find out later that the flash was slightly askew, resulting in an imperfectly lit image that didn’t do justice to the event.
Another mistake involves neglecting the ambient light. Photographers sometimes become so focused on using their flash that they forget to consider the existing light in the environment. Failing to balance flash with ambient light can result in harsh or unnatural-looking images. This is especially true in low-light situations, where the flash can overpower and create unwanted shadows. What is a camera flash bracket and why do I need one?
A camera flash bracket is a device that holds your flash unit off to the side of your camera, rather than directly above it. This is important because it helps to create more natural shadows and highlights in your photos. When your flash is positioned correctly, it can reduce the “flat” look that on-camera flashes often produce, resulting in more dimensional and professional-looking images.
Using a flash bracket also enhances your shooting comfort. If you frequently take portraits, for instance, a flash bracket allows you to maintain a more natural shooting position even when your flash is used. This is particularly useful in low-light situations where you want to avoid harsh shadows and direct lighting. Overall, investing in a flash bracket can significantly improve the quality of your photography and expand your creative options.

Do I really need a flash bracket if I have a built-in flash?
While a built-in flash can be convenient, it’s often limited in terms of power and versatility compared to an external flash used with a bracket. The built-in flash usually produces harsh lighting and creates unflattering shadows because it’s directly in line with your lens. A flash bracket allows for better positioning of the flash, offering you more creative control over your lighting, which can make a noticeable difference in your images.
Using a flash bracket with an external flash not only enhances light diffusion and direction but also significantly elevates the quality of your photography. How do I attach a flash to the bracket?
Attaching a flash to a bracket is typically straightforward and designed for ease of use. Most flash brackets feature a mounting shoe that will securely hold your external flash in place. First, ensure that your flash has a compatible mounting foot, which can usually slide easily into the shoe on the bracket. Once it’s in place, you should use the locking mechanism—often a screw knob or lever—to securely fasten it. This ensures your flash stays in position even when moving around.
